Properties of absconding murder accused attached in Khour

Excelsior Correspondent
JAMMU, Mar 29: Police today attached the immovable properties of three absconding accused persons in Khour area in connection with a murder case registered decades ago.
A police official said the action was taken in compliance with a court order dated February 28, 2026, related to FIR number 03/1996 under section 302 RPC registered at Police Station Khour.
The accused individuals have been identified as Rattan Lal alias Kaku, Dharam Paul, and Kamla Devi, all residents of Chak Malal Village in Tehsil Khour, who had been evading arrest for a long time.
The police official said a police team, along with revenue officials, including the concerned Patwari, reached Chak Malal Village today and carried out the attachment proceedings on the properties falling under Khasra numbers 660 and 661.
During the operations, notices of attachment were pasted at the residences of the accused in the presence of local residents. Public announcements were also made through drum beating to ensure wider awareness.
The police official said the action was carried out strictly as per the legal provisions and in a transparent manner.
